About this book

Old Testament

EzekielThe exile prophet — priest taken to Babylon in 597 BC, writing to a community still convinced the exile is temporary. Wheels within wheels, the glory departing, dry bones coming to life, and the city whose new name is YHWH Shammah — ‘the LORD is there.’

Author
Ezekiel, son of Buzi the priest (1:3)
Date
Dated oracles 593 BC (1:1, fifth year of Jehoiachin's exile) to 571 BC (29:17)
